I agree with this. If you're concerned with security you can create a paper wallet, which is 100% secure. The only use case for a HW wallet is for a large account that you're constantly withdrawing from, which for most people isn't the case. For 100s or 1000s of $ an iPhone app wallet is good enough.

You can always get an USB stick and just put your keys on there, be it a paper wallet image, or a wallet.dat bitcoin core wallet, or whatever else, just be sure to encrypt the thing.

I guess the special appeal with hardware wallets is that they isolate the device from the OS so even if the OS is infected, nothing happens.
